Dense Pd membranes are receiving significant attention for hydrogen separation in advanced coal-conversion processes because of their high hydrogen permeability and their nearinfinite selectivity. However, pure Pd is susceptible to hydrogen embrittlement as a result of the expansion of the Pd lattice during β-Pd-hydride formation. We describe a virucidal small molecule, PD 404,182, that is effective against hepatitis C virus (HCV) and human immunodeficiency virus (HIV). The median 50% inhibitory concentrations (IC(50)s) for the antiviral effect of PD 404,182 against HCV and HIV in cell culture are 11 and 1 μM, respectively.
